The respiratory system, which includes the lungs and airways, has the greatest capacity for pH change in the body. It can rapidly adjust the levels of carbon dioxide (CO2) in the blood through breathing, which in turn affects the pH of the body. This process helps regulate the acid-base balance and maintain a stable pH in the body.

There is some evidence that when you take vinegar with a meal, it will increase satiety levels (i.e. you feel fuller more quickly), which then implies you will eat less overall.This could in theory help you to lose weight.However, drinking vinegar will certainly not magically "burn away" fat stores in your body as some people seem to think.
